US, Britain to coordinate on scam center takedowns
The U.S. Department of Justice and U.K. law enforcement agencies have formalized a cooperation agreement to jointly investigate and dismantle Southeast Asian scam operations. The memorandum establishes protocols for coordinated action against fraud rings operating across both jurisdictions.
Why it matters: Practitioners in fraud prevention and law enforcement should prepare for increased cross-border coordination efforts targeting scam infrastructure in Southeast Asia, potentially affecting investigation timelines and intelligence sharing.
